A Week in Nature: Exploring Switzerland's Natural Wonders

Friday, September 1: Arrival in Zurich

Welcome to Switzerland! Start your nature-filled adventure by flying into Zurich. After settling into your hotel, spend the morning exploring the city's urban parks, including the beautiful Lake Zurich. In the afternoon, take a stroll along Bahnhofstrasse, one of the world's most exclusive shopping streets. In the evening, enjoy a traditional Swiss dinner at a local restaurant.

  • Lake Zurich: Free, 2 hours
  • Bahnhofstrasse: Free, 2 hours
  • Traditional Swiss Dinner: CHF 40-60, 2 hours
Saturday, September 2: Lucerne

Embark on a scenic train journey to Lucerne. In the morning, explore the iconic Chapel Bridge, a picturesque covered bridge spanning the Reuss River. Afterward, visit the Swiss Museum of Transport to learn about Switzerland's transportation history. In the evening, take a leisurely boat ride on Lake Lucerne to enjoy the stunning mountain views.

  • Chapel Bridge: Free, 1 hour
  • Swiss Museum of Transport: CHF 30, 2 hours
  • Boat Ride on Lake Lucerne: CHF 30, 2 hours
Sunday, September 3: Interlaken

Travel to Interlaken, a gateway to the Swiss Alps. Start your day with an adrenaline rush by paragliding or skydiving in the morning. In the afternoon, visit the picturesque town of Lauterbrunnen, known for its stunning waterfalls. Wrap up the day with a scenic hike to Harder Kulm, where you can enjoy panoramic views of the surrounding mountains.

  • Paragliding/Skydiving: CHF 200-300, 2-3 hours
  • Lauterbrunnen: Free, 2 hours
  • Hike to Harder Kulm: Free, 3-4 hours
Monday, September 4: Zermatt

Travel to Zermatt, a car-free village nestled in the Swiss Alps. Spend the morning exploring the charming streets and traditional Swiss chalets. In the afternoon, take a cable car ride to the summit of Gornergrat for breathtaking views of the Matterhorn. End the day with a visit to the Matterhorn Museum to learn about the history and culture of the region.

  • Exploring Zermatt: Free, 2 hours
  • Cable Car to Gornergrat: CHF 90, 3 hours
  • Matterhorn Museum: CHF 10, 1 hour
Tuesday, September 5: Geneva

Take a train to Geneva, a cosmopolitan city known for its diplomatic institutions and beautiful lake. Start your day by visiting the Jet d'Eau, a famous water fountain on Lake Geneva. In the afternoon, explore the Old Town and its charming narrow streets. Don't miss the opportunity to visit the United Nations Office for a guided tour. In the evening, relax by the lake and enjoy the stunning sunset.

  • Jet d'Eau: Free, 1 hour
  • Old Town: Free, 2 hours
  • United Nations Office: CHF 18, 2 hours
Wednesday, September 6: Lausanne

Travel to Lausanne, a vibrant city on the shores of Lake Geneva. In the morning, visit the Olympic Museum to learn about the history of the Olympic Games. Afterward, take a stroll through the picturesque Ouchy Promenade along the lakefront. In the afternoon, explore the charming old town and visit the Gothic Lausanne Cathedral. End the day with a visit to the Collection de l'Art Brut, a unique museum showcasing outsider art.

  • Olympic Museum: CHF 18, 2 hours
  • Ouchy Promenade: Free, 1 hour
  • Lausanne Cathedral: Free, 1 hour
  • Collection de l'Art Brut: CHF 18, 2 hours
Thursday, September 7: Zurich

Return to Zurich for your last day in Switzerland. Spend the morning exploring the vibrant neighborhoods of Zurich West, known for its trendy shops and art galleries. In the afternoon, visit the Kunsthaus Zurich, one of Switzerland's most important art museums. End your trip with a relaxing boat cruise on Lake Zurich, enjoying the scenic views one last time.

  • Zurich West: Free, 2 hours
  • Kunsthaus Zurich: CHF 26, 2 hours
  • Boat Cruise on Lake Zurich: CHF 10, 2 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

For nature enthusiasts looking to explore off the beaten path, consider visiting the Aletsch Glacier, the largest glacier in the Alps. Another hidden gem is the Oeschinensee, a pristine mountain lake surrounded by breathtaking alpine scenery. Locals also love exploring the Engadine region, known for its stunning lakes, charming villages, and opportunities for hiking and mountain biking.
